Abstract
The paper deals with the minimization of the neutral point ripple on NPC and ANPC converters. The method is based on optimization techniques. It is particularly useful for minimizing the ripple and thus dc-bus requirements on drive systems operating at low and medium fundamental frequency. It is validated in simulation and experimentally for the control of a GaN ANPC converter.
